Market Overview

The Qatar Electric Airport Ground Support Equipment (E-GSE) Market operates through concentrated fleet procurement by ground handlers, airlines and airport-linked operators. Hamad International Airport recorded 282,975 aircraft movements in 2025, equivalent to approximately 141,488 turnarounds. Electric tractors, loaders, ground power units and passenger-service equipment are therefore purchased against turnaround intensity, fleet replacement cycles and operational redundancy requirements.

Doha is the market's decisive operating hub because Hamad International Airport concentrates Qatar's international passenger, cargo and transfer activity. The airport handled 54.3 million passengers in 2025, following 52.7 million in 2024. Its widebody-heavy operating profile raises equipment intensity per turn and favors higher-value tow tractors, cargo loaders and mobile power systems.

Future Outlook

The Qatar Electric Airport Ground Support Equipment (E-GSE) Market is projected to increase from USD 31 million in 2025 to USD 70 million by 2032, representing a forecast CAGR of 12.4%. The expansion is primarily volume-led, with annual new-unit demand rising from approximately 117 units to about 301 units. Hamad International Airport's traffic base, widebody handling requirements and electric-first replacement strategy support the forecast. The market's 2020-2025 historical CAGR of 12.8% reflected recovery in aviation activity, deferred fleet replacement and the movement of electric equipment from pilot deployments into regular procurement programs.

By 2031, the market is expected to reach approximately USD 62 million before advancing to its 2032 projection. New-unit volume is forecast to grow faster than market value because battery-price deflation and greater OEM competition should reduce blended average selling prices. The profit pool will consequently migrate toward charging systems, battery lifecycle management, connected diagnostics, maintenance agreements and high-capacity equipment for widebody operations. The principal downside risks are charging-infrastructure constraints, heat-related battery degradation and the absence of a binding electrification timetable. Suppliers offering service availability guarantees and interoperable charging will be best positioned to protect margins.

Historical Market Performance (2020-2025)

Historical performance reflected the aviation recovery and the conversion of deferred equipment replacement into electric procurement. New-unit demand increased from approximately 64 units in 2020 to 117 units in 2025. The strongest displayed annual value expansion occurred in 2025 at 14.8%, while 2022 represented the slowest value-growth year at 10.5% because unit recovery coincided with equipment-price normalization. The market remained concentrated around QAS and Hamad International Airport, limiting customer diversification but supporting coordinated fleet-standardization decisions.

Forecast Market Outlook (2025-2032)

The forecast assumes a 12.4% value CAGR and approximately 14.5% annual growth in new-unit volume. Terminal demand reaches about 301 units in 2032, while the blended ASP declines as batteries become cheaper and regional competition increases. Growth should accelerate within fast-charging, battery-management and heavy-duty tow applications as fleet electrification progresses beyond light tractors. The projection remains supported by a 60-million-passenger airport design target, widebody fleet intensity and the gradual replacement of existing combustion equipment through coordinated airline, handler and airport procurement.

Key Segmentation Takeaways

Comprehensive analysis across all extracted segmentation dimensions providing insights into market structure, procurement preferences and distribution patterns.

Equipment Type

Equipment economics are dominated by tractors, tow vehicles, cargo loaders and power units because widebody turns require high-capacity machines and operational redundancy. Tractors and tow vehicles form the broadest recurring replacement pool, while cargo loaders generate greater value per unit. Suppliers require portfolios spanning lightweight ramp vehicles and high-capacity aircraft-handling systems.

Charging Technology

Charging technology is the fastest-growing strategic segment because fleet expansion cannot proceed without depot capacity, interoperable connectors and shift-compatible charging schedules. High-power DC and opportunity charging should gain importance as heavier equipment electrifies. Operators will increasingly evaluate charging systems through equipment availability, battery degradation and total energy-management costs rather than charger acquisition price alone.

Growth Drivers, Challenges & Opportunities

Comprehensive analysis of key factors shaping the Qatar Electric Airport Ground Support Equipment (E-GSE) Market, including growth catalysts, operational challenges and emerging opportunities across equipment procurement, charging infrastructure and ground-handling applications.

Growth Drivers

Airport Throughput and Widebody Turnaround Intensity

  • 282,975 aircraft movements (2025, Qatar) create approximately 141,488 annual turnarounds, supporting recurring demand for tractors, loaders, ground power units and spare-fleet capacity.
  • 10-20 equipment pieces per turnaround (industry benchmark) make fleet availability economically material, allowing OEMs and service providers to monetize redundancy, maintenance and telematics.
  • 2.6 million tonnes of cargo (2024, Qatar) support demand for high-capacity cargo loaders and tow vehicles, especially for Qatar's widebody-oriented network.

Coordinated Fleet Electrification

  • One principal national ground handler (2025, Qatar) enables common technical specifications, charging standards and maintenance processes, reducing adoption friction for fleet-scale procurement.
  • 8,000-plus QAS employees (2025, Qatar) provide operating scale for standardized training, safety procedures and electric-equipment deployment across ramp functions.
  • 55 airlines at HIA (2024, Qatar) increase the value of standardized GSE capable of supporting diverse aircraft and service-level requirements.

Environmental and Safety Certification

  • IEnvA ground and cargo certification (2023, Qatar) embeds environmental management into ground-handling processes, strengthening internal accountability for fleet emissions and waste performance.
  • 25-30 environmental risk registers (2025 disclosure, Qatar Airways Group) demonstrate process maturity that can support structured equipment and charging investments.
  • USD 2.07 billion annual global ground-damage cost (2025, aviation industry) increases the economic value of proximity sensors, anti-collision systems and telematics-enabled E-GSE.

Market Challenges

Charging Capacity and Thermal Operating Conditions

  • 117 new units (2025, Qatar) already imply material depot load, making electrical connections, charger scheduling and peak-demand management critical to deployment economics.
  • 301 new units projected in 2032 (Qatar) raise the risk that vehicle procurement outpaces charging-bay construction, potentially reducing equipment availability during peak banks.
  • 30 electric ground power units deployed at Schiphol (2025, Netherlands) illustrate that infrastructure planning must accompany equipment acquisition at hub scale.

High Capital Cost for Heavy-Duty Equipment

  • USD 110 million for 800 GSE units (2025, dnata global program) indicates the capital intensity of fleet modernization even before major charging-site costs.
  • USD 210 million over five years (2024, dnata framework) shows that procurement scale can require multi-year capital planning and supplier frameworks.
  • 2,500 motorized units (2024, dnata Dubai fleet) demonstrate why maintenance capacity, spares and residual-value management remain financially significant alongside purchase price.

Voluntary Policy and Data Transparency

  • 20% disclosed electrification (2024, Qatar) comes from management commentary rather than a recurring statutory KPI, reducing visibility for supplier capacity planning.
  • One publicly identified electrification datapoint (2024, Qatar) leaves fleet composition, category penetration and procurement timing undisclosed, increasing forecasting uncertainty.
  • 3.6 times dispersion in published global GSE estimates (2025) shows how equipment scope and revenue conventions can distort supplier planning without transparent country data.

Market Opportunities

Charging Infrastructure and Energy Management

  • 184 additional annual units by 2032 (Qatar) support revenue from chargers, switchgear, installation, software and ongoing energy-management services.
  • 55 PCA units and 30 eGPUs (2025, Schiphol) demonstrate the scalable opportunity for integrated gate-power and climate-control systems at international hubs.
  • 60 million passenger design capacity (Qatar) requires charging investment to be incorporated into stand planning, depot design and future airside electrical capacity.

Heavy-Duty Fleet Conversion

  • 18 equipment pieces per modeled widebody turn (2025, Qatar) support higher-value demand for loaders, towbarless tractors and mobile power systems.
  • 2.6 million tonnes of cargo (2024, Qatar) provides an addressable base for electric main-deck loaders, dollies and cargo-terminal towing equipment.
  • 55% electric-fleet target by 2032 (Swissport global benchmark) indicates the level Qatar could approach if heavy-duty conversion and charging constraints are resolved.

Lifecycle Services and Connected Fleet Solutions

  • First GCC Enhanced GSE recognition (2024, Qatar) supports adoption of collision avoidance, speed control and connected safety systems that create recurring software revenue.
  • 14,500 motorized units in Swissport's global fleet (2025) demonstrate the service scale available from predictive maintenance and standardized battery monitoring.
  • Biennial IEnvA renewal (2025 disclosure) creates an institutional mechanism for continuous environmental-performance monitoring and measurable fleet-service outcomes.
